# piper-openai-proxy
OpenAI-compatible TTS API proxy for [Piper](https://github.com/rhasspy/piper) via the [Wyoming protocol](https://github.com/rhasspy/wyoming).
Any tool that speaks the OpenAI `/v1/audio/speech` API can use your local Piper instance without modification.
## Usage
```bash
python3 server.py
```
Environment variables:
- `PIPER_HOST` — Piper Wyoming host (default: `192.168.86.11`)
- `PIPER_PORT` — Piper Wyoming port (default: `10200`)
- `LISTEN_PORT` — Proxy listen port (default: `8951`)
## API
```bash
# Generate speech
curl -X POST http://localhost:8951/v1/audio/speech \
-H "Content-Type: application/json" \
-d '{"input": "Hello world"}' \
-o speech.wav
# Health check
curl http://localhost:8951/health
```
## Requirements
- Python 3.8+
- No dependencies (stdlib only)
- A running [Piper Wyoming server](https://github.com/rhasspy/wyoming-piper)
## How it works
The proxy translates OpenAI TTS API requests into Wyoming protocol messages over a raw TCP socket. Piper generates the audio, and the proxy wraps the raw PCM in a WAV container and returns it.
